From 5ef1c49f8f9f0d6b5b8d57bb4b66c605a3d65876 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Zach Brown Date: Sun, 13 Nov 2005 16:07:35 -0800 Subject: [PATCH] aio: don't ref kioctx after decref in put_ioctx put_ioctx's refcount debugging was doing an atomic_read after dropping its reference when it wasn't the last ref, leaving a tiny race for another freeing thread to sneak into. This shifts the debugging before the ops, uses BUG_ON, and reformats the defines a little.
